Breed: German Wirehaired Pointer/English Setter mix
Sex: Male, neutered
Age: 2 years
Weight: 52 lbs
Location: MI
Good with other dogs: Yes
Good with cats: Yes
Good with kids: Yes (especially older than 5)
Crate trained: Yes
Housebroken: Yes
Health: Very good. Treated for Lyme and retested clean.

Heinrich is a 2 year old German Wirehaired Pointer/English Setter mix. He was found as a stray in Northern Michigan. He is super sweet. He wants to be with his people as much as possible and loves to cuddle. He was very timid at first and still gets nervous in new places like the vet. Once he warms up he is very affectionate. We laugh that he does not respect personal space because he wants to sit right next to us and put his head in our lap or on our shoulder.

Heinrich is very playful and enjoys wrestling and sharing toys with our other young dog. He also does well with cats and with children.

He goes into his kennel nicely when asked. We are working on walking on a leash without pulling. He loves to be outside and wants to sniff everything.
